Skip to content

Verbose/debug logging #188

Open
Open
@andrewbaxter

Description

@andrewbaxter

I'm trying to figure out how this works, between this library, libjack2, and pipewire-jack. Libjack2 logging depends on JackGlobals.fVerbose being truthy.

AFAICT libjack2 connects to the server then sets JackGlobals.fVerbose based on shared memory with the server. I don't see anything in pipewire-jack that looks like shared memory, so I'm not sure how this works. But libjack2 does logging before connecting to the server, so this is moot.

I think doing JackGlobals::fVerbose = 1 is normal and expected. Would it be possible to expose a method to do this somewhere (for pre-connect logging)? I'm not sure if bindgen supports global variable access.

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ions